Description
A comforting dish of tender beef tips slow-cooked in a rich gravy, perfect for family gatherings and cozy nights.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 pounds beef tips (chuck or sirloin)
- 1 packet gravy mix
- 2 cups low-sodium beef broth
- 1 sweet yellow onion, chopped
- 4 cloves garlic, chopped
- 8 ounces cremini or button mushrooms, sliced
- 2 carrots, chopped
- 2 celery stalks, chopped
- 2 bay leaves (optional)
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Heat a skillet over medium-high heat with a splash of oil. Season beef tips with salt and pepper, and sear until browned on all sides.
- Add chopped onions and garlic to the skillet and sauté until onions are soft and translucent.
- Transfer the beef tips, sautéed onions, garlic, gravy mix, beef broth, mushrooms, and vegetables to a crockpot.
- Season with bay leaves or herbs if desired.
-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or high for 3-4 hours until beef is tender.
- Remove bay leaves and stir before serving, thickening the gravy if necessary. Serve over mashed potatoes, rice, or in a bread bowl.
Notes
For a lighter option, you can substitute beef with chicken thighs or use any vegetables you have on hand. Make sure to taste and adjust seasoning before serving.
